1. AI Roguelite
  2. News
  3. Text Generation Updates

Text Generation Updates

[h2]Sapphire tier[/h2]

[h3]If you are on Sapphire tier and had noticed a degradation in vaguely violent or NSFW content:[/h3]
It’s because OpenAI had switched from gpt-3.5-turbo-0301 to gpt-3.5-turbo-0613 a couple months back. The new version tried comically hard to avoid any bloodshed and/or suggestive themes. After some trial and error, I found a prompt that was able to make it about as open-minded as the previous model (approximately like a PG-13 movie), so you should no longer be shoehorned into always being a pacifist do-gooder.

[h3]If you are Sapphire tier and had noticed degradation in event checks:[/h3]
The new model has slightly different quirks and biases from the old model. After editing some of the event checks, the accuracy went back to normal or slightly better. Feel free to report any consistently wrong event checks in the discord or steam forum. The one thing might be energy and mood changes trigger too frequently at the moment.

[h3]Temporarily put on hold:[/h3]
I had momentarily implemented an option for Sapphire users to use an alternate OpenAI model that was more tolerant towards NSFW. Due to the recent scare about OpenAI banning people for adult content, and the fact I was able to get ChatGPT 0613 into a playable state, I have decided to put this feature on hold and try to find an alternate service which allows it in their TOS.

[h2]Regular paid cloud tier[/h2]

Switched to a more capable story teller which is also capable of text adventure-like instructions, albeit only for the story. So it’s a hybrid of using semi-ChatGPT-style inputs for the story and traditional inputs for most other things.

[h2]NovelAI[/h2]

Clio has a lot of the same wonkiness as Krake and Euterpe. However, after some testing, I found it was better than krake as long as the input was formatted carefully and the text adventure instruct style input was used. Therefore all NovelAI users are now automatically using Clio instead of Krake.

[h2]Free tier[/h2]

Added Kobold API option. It was tested and working with a locally run instance of Kobold AI. AI Roguelite’s traditional local model is still needed for event checks, unless running ChatGPT style.

I am aware of possible issues with OpenAssistant and will try to either fix it or find a different free service.

[h2]Image Gen[/h2]

Wombo updated their unofficial API again, which broke image generation. This patch should fix it!

[h2]Bug fixes[/h2]

  • Fixed bug where enemies defeated via story context (not while in combat) weren’t updated
  • Fixed bug where enemies being killed via story context if you hadn’t entered combat in that save would cause the game to get completely stuck
  • Implemented visibility toggle of personal keys in the options fields to make it streamer-friendly
  • Updated default OpenAssistant cookie, but who knows how long it will last
  • Healing now takes priority over damage, so if you got healed and talked about your injuries in the same turn, hopefully you’ll get healed instead of injured now
  • Moved item/ability consumption logic to take place after text generation success, to avoid unfairly consuming them if an http error occurred

[h2]Other news[/h2]

AI Roguelite 2D is currently on hold by Steam. I will need to make some changes to make it compliant with Steam's AI art policies. Here's the trailer: https://www.youtube.com/watch?v=gjEaVZOZ9Ag